説明 | Sea-to-Sky Highway improvement project statistics:$775-million: 2006 cost estimate for the Highway 99 improvement project.100-kilometres-long project will add 219 retaining walls, 74 km of rumble strips and 68 km of wider shoulders.46: bridges are being improved or built, with new structures made high enough to withstand a 200-year flood event.5,707: crashes, 1991 to 1999.30: per cent reduction in accidents expected.15: minutes less travel time between West Vancouver and Whistler.450,000: tonnes of asphalt ill be used.2.4 million: cubic metres of fill will be moved during construction, enough to fill 500 railway boxcars.600 to 800: people to work on the project.80,000: cubic metres of rock was blasted and drilled from the road right-of-way at Darrell Bay.source: Globe and Mail |
